This year’s event is a series of four online segments, with the first slated for January 28.

The NutraIngredients-USA Sports & Active Nutrition Summit 2021 is just around the corner, with the ‘Changing Retail Landscape for Sports Nutrition​​’​ set for Thursday, Jan. 28.

The virtual segment will begin with a fireside chat with Joshua Schall, principal of J. Schall Consulting. Schall, a noted commentator with an eagle eye on the retail market, will discuss how the COVID-19 pandemic accelerated e-commerce adoption and shifted consumer behavior.

The evolution of shopping

schallpic (1)

The year 2020 was outrageous on many levels, and retail is no exception. Schall will reflect on this past year and confront major themes such as transitioning away from specialty-only, ecommerce marketplaces, direct-to-consumer, retail's shift to frictionless omnichannel, and linear commerce.

More specifically, Schall will examine the dissemination of the sports nutrition category and how it has transformed into active nutrition; ‘Choose your own adventure shopping’ and the empowered consumer; The ‘Walmazon effect’ and what legacy brands need to know; and the intersection of digital media and traditional eCommerce.

Whether it’s the growth of e-commerce, or the fall of retail businesses that couldn’t adapt or the consumer profiles that emerged as a result of the pandemic, Schall will offer an insightful analysis accompanied by a market forecast that is a must-see for anyone in the industry.  

More experts to join in 

Following the fireside chat, Steve Hanson, founder and CEO of Nutrasocial, will conduct a short presentation on the retail landscape from a business development, branding and marketing standpoint. 

A panel discussion will wrap up the event, which includes Schall and Hanson, as well as Mike Archbold, CEO at the Council for Inclusive Capitalism and former CEO of GNC, and Marc Brush, principal in the consulting firm Bend LLC and former editor of Nutrition Business Journal​.  As an added bonus, attendees will have an opportunity to ask questions in real time.

Additional segments of the event, which will take place on a weekly or biweekly basis through February, will look at Recovery, the Microbiome and Whitespaces in Sports Nutrition with an emphasis on the female athlete and Esports opportunities.
